My voice has unwanted reverb or slight delay

Post by juliaj » Sun Sep 07, 2008 9:08 pm

Out of the clear blue my latest recording had unwanted reverb or a slight delay on my voice. I am new enough with Audacity that I wouldn't have even known how to apply it so I am equally as challenged when it comes to removing it. Someone please help me!

Re: My voice has unwanted reverb or slight delay

Post by steve » Sun Sep 07, 2008 9:45 pm

Can you tell us exactly how you are doing the recording. For example:

Are you monitoring while you record?
Are you using speakers or headphones to listen to the recording?
Is it possible that your microphone is picking up sound from the speakers?

In "Edit > Preferences > Audio I/O" there is a setting called "software playthrough" which should normally be off (not selected) - check that it is not selected.

How have you got the Record and Playback settings in the Windows Mixer?

Can you reproduce the problem? If you make a new recording, is the echo there again?

juliaj wrote:I just followed your directions about "software playthrough" and it was selected. I unselected it and that was the solution!!!!!!!!!
Glad it worked for you :)
